This will be the biggest factor of this game IMO. If you guys can consistently get heavy pressure on Pat, you’ll win.
But here’s the thing...like Shannahan, Andy will have a myriad of window dressing and motions, fakes, screens, etc to confuse your DE’s and LB’s. Jet sweeps, RPO, option, fake option, traps, delayed draws, etc.
We also have the best RT in football who I am very confident will hold Bosa at bay. Schwartz is the best OT in the league when it comes to technique. We got him bc we had to play against Von Miller, Khalil Mack, Joey Bosa, Melvin Ingram and Bradley Chubb 6 times a year.
I also feel confident in Eric Fisher handling Dee Ford. People forget that Fisher is one of the most athletic tackles in this game and he knows Ford. Dee is not an overpowering type of player and he doesn’t have many moves. His staple point is his get off and we’ll be ready.
We also handled Jurrell Casey (top 10 interior rusher) and Jeff Simmons (1st rd pick) last week.
Mahomes is gonna escape to. He’s going to make your guys run their asses off just like Russell Wilson. Mahomes actually has a better 3 cone and 20 yard time than Wilson, so you’re basically playing a bigger version of him with a goddamn cannon to fire lasers anywhere on the field. [Reply]
